Tinglayan LGU distributes P1.3M cash gifts to 1, 308 elderlies

Tinglayan, Kalinga –The local government unit of Tinglayan disbursed a total of P1,308,000 cash to 1,308 senior citizens in the locality as of Wednesday, December 7, through its Sayaaw San Chacha program this 2022, an incentive program for senior citizens.


‘Sayaaw San Chacha’, a local term that can be translated as the manifestation or the show of love and reverence to senior citizens, is a program of the locality providing a P1,000 cash gift to a senior citizen celebrating his/her birthday.


With their contribution to the development of the locality over the years, Mayor Sacrament Gumilab said the elderlies deserve some recognition even though the amount given is just of small value.

The giving of a cash gift is done door-to-door by the LGU with representatives from the Municipal Health Office and the Municipal Social Welfare and Development.


“The LGU will personally deliver the grant to the door of senior citizens tapnu marikna da ti ayat tayo met kanyada a senior citizen. This is also an opportunity for the LGU to assess their situation, to know their health status, to know what other things we could provide for them,” Gumilab relayed.


On Wednesday, December 7, Gumilab along with Councilor Bartholome Aboli and staff from the MSWD office personally visited Barangay Butbut Proper and handed cash gifts to 57 elderlies in the community.


“We encourage them to take care of their selves so that they will have a long life and enjoy yearly benefits coming from the municipality of Tinglayan,” Gumilab said.

An ordinance regarding the cash gift was crafted in 2021 and was authored by Councilor Aboli. The implementation of the ordinance was immediately done this year.


“P2,000 kuma ngem gapu ta nagproblema tayu iti funding, nabawasan ngem nu agsubli tu diay pondo ket mabalin agsubli or manaynanayunan pay kadagiti sumarsaruno nga tawen,” said the local chief executive.
